Lake City Plastics currently produces plastic plates and silverware. The company is considering expanding its product offerings to include plastic serving trays. Which of the following are cash flows relevant to the new product?
I. molds needed to form the serving traysII. projected increase in plate and silverware sales if the trays are producedIII. a portion of the production manager's current annual salary of $75,000IV. raw materials used in the production of the serving trays
A) I and IV only
B) III and IV only
C) I, II, and IV only
D) I, III, and IV only
e) I, II, III, and IV
